Absorbable vs. Non-Absorbable Sutures – what is actually the main difference?

The real key difference between absorbable and non-absorbable sutures is how they behave in the body. Absorbable sutures are comprised of pure elements like catgut or synthetics like Polyglactin 910 or Polydioxanone. they are broken down and absorbed by the human body via hydrolysis (synthetics) or enzymatic degradation (organic resources) over weeks or months. They don’t want removing, building them ideal for inside tissues, subcutaneous layers, or intraoral use wherever elimination is hard or traumatic.

Non-absorbable sutures are constructed from products like Nylon, Polypropylene, Silk, or chrome steel. They resist degradation and maintain energy indefinitely or for extensive intervals. they are used for long-term tissue guidance (e.g., vascular anastomoses, tendon repair, hernia restore) or surface closures wherever they are often eliminated after therapeutic.

Absorbable sutures are sometimes chosen internally to cut back extended-phrase international material in the human body, reducing the chance of inflammation or an infection. Among these, artificial selections like Polyglactin 910 (PGA) are commonly used due to their predictable absorption, superior toughness, fantastic handling, and decrease tissue reactivity as compared to all-natural components like catgut. Polyglactin 910 is often employed for delicate tissue approximation and ligation.

Why health-related Disposable Surgical Polyglactin (PGA/Polyglactin 910) Stands Out

healthcare Disposable Surgical Polyglactin, exclusively Polyglactin 910, retains a prominent placement in working rooms around the globe for many persuasive causes. being familiar with its Homes clarifies why It is generally a most popular decision:

Chemical Structure and Composition: Polyglactin 910 is really a synthetic absorbable suture, made from a copolymer of 90% glycolide and ten% L-lactide. Its composition is key to its efficiency. Most Polyglactin 910 sutures are coated, typically with polyglactin 370 (a glycolide/lactide copolymer) and calcium stearate. This coating ensures smoother tissue passage, cutting down drag and enhancing knot tying.

Predictable Hydrolytic Decomposition: contrary to organic materials that degrade via unpredictable enzymatic processes, Polyglactin 910 breaks down by way of hydrolysis. In tissue dampness, the ester bonds in its polymer chains steadily crack, bringing about a predictable loss of energy and full absorption. The byproducts (glycolic and lactic acids) are By natural means metabolized by the body.

common Surgical Application: Polyglactin 910 provides a balanced profile:

oTensile energy: gives superior Preliminary toughness, retaining around 75% at two months and all over 50% at 3 weeks publish-implantation. This supports most delicate tissues through the essential healing period.

oAbsorption Profile: significant absorption occurs among fifty six and 70 times, minimizing extended-phrase international body existence.

oHandling & Knot protection: The braided structure provides fantastic pliability and knot security, though the coating assures clean managing.

oMinimal Tissue Reactivity: Elicits merely a delicate inflammatory response, considerably less than Catgut, endorsing greater healing.

Comparative Advantages:

ovs. Chromic Catgut: Polyglactin 910 gives remarkable tensile strength, much more predictable absorption, significantly reduce tissue reactivity, and far better dealing with regularity. staying artificial, In addition it eradicates hazards connected to animal-derived elements.

ovs. PDO/PDS II: While PDO delivers longer-phrase assistance well suited for sluggish-healing tissues like fascia, Polyglactin 910's faster absorption profile is advantageous when prolonged support isn't really necessary or ideal. Its braided nature is commonly desired by surgeons accustomed to its truly feel and knotting characteristics compared to the monofilament structure of PDO.

Polyglactin 910's blend of trustworthy toughness, predictable absorption, outstanding dealing with, and biocompatibility causes it to be an extremely multipurpose and greatly dependable absorbable suture across various surgical specialties.

worldwide Certifications and top quality Assurance you must hunt for

Sutures are crucial course II or Class III clinical gadgets, and their good quality straight impacts patient security. world wide health care potential buyers will have to prioritize suppliers who adhere to stringent Worldwide high-quality requirements. When sourcing absorbable sutures, significantly from a Polyglactin suture maker or an OEM surgical suture supplier, search for proof of:

Main top quality Management System Certification (ISO 13485): This is actually the internationally regarded common for high-quality management systems specific towards the healthcare system business. Certification signifies the manufacturer has executed robust processes masking layout, progress, manufacturing, storage, distribution, set up, and servicing of health care units. It signifies a determination to dependable high-quality and regulatory compliance.

Regional Market accessibility Certifications:

oCE Marking: required for products and solutions sold within the ecu financial region (EEA). It signifies conformity with EU health, protection, and environmental defense specifications defined in applicable directives or rules (much like the health-related Device Regulation - MDR).

oUS FDA Clearance/Approval: demanded for marketing and advertising medical gadgets in The usa. This ordinarily will involve a 510(k) premarket notification (demonstrating significant equivalence to some legally marketed unit) or a more demanding Premarket Approval (PMA) for increased-possibility gadgets.

Sterilization and Packaging Integrity: Sutures needs to be sterile. try to look for brands utilizing validated sterilization techniques (generally Ethylene Oxide - EO or Gamma Irradiation) and supplying documentation. Packaging need to manage sterility right until the point of use. This includes:

oSterile Barrier: Robust Most important packaging protecting against microbial contamination.

oTamper-Evident Seals: making certain package deal integrity hasn't been compromised.

oClear Labeling: which include suture kind, dimensions (USP and metric), needle code, size, manufacturing day, expiry day, sterilization technique, and good deal/batch selection.

Traceability methods: A robust batch/large amount quantity monitoring procedure is essential. This permits for tracing the product's historical past from Uncooked products through output to the tip-consumer, critical for investigations or remembers if quality difficulties arise.

Reputable manufacturers will easily give copies in their certifications and thorough details about their quality assurance processes. homework in verifying these qualifications is non-negotiable for medical prospective buyers.
